In a first order reaction the concentration of reactant decreases from 800 mol/dm3 to 50 mol/dm3 in 2 × 104 sec. The rate constant of reaction in sec–1 is:

A.2 × 104
B.3.45 × 10–5
C.1.386 × 10–4✓ Correct
D.2 × 10–4
